Linux下查看文件系统信息的方法
在Linux系统中,了解文件系统的信息对于管理和维护系统非常重要。本文将介绍一些常用的方法和命令,帮助您查看Linux文件系统的信息。
1. 查看已挂载的文件系统
要查看已挂载的文件系统,可以使用df
命令。该命令会显示系统中所有已挂载的文件系统以及它们的相关信息。
df -h
上述命令中的-h
参数将文件系统的大小以易读的方式显示,例如将以GB、MB等进行表示。
您可能会看到类似以下输出:
Filesystem Size Used Avail Use% Mounted on
/dev/sda1 238G 12G 212G 6% /
tmpfs 16G 4.0K 16G 1% /dev/shm
/dev/sdb1 1.8T 456G 1.3T 26% /mnt/data
上述输出中,Size表示文件系统的总大小,Used表示已被使用的空间,Avail表示可用空间,Use%表示已使用的百分比,Mounted on表示文件系统的挂载点。
2. 查看磁盘分区信息
要查看磁盘分区的信息,可以使用fdisk
命令。该命令可以显示系统上的磁盘分区以及相关的详细信息。
fdisk -l
上述命令中的-l
参数用于显示系统上的所有磁盘分区信息。
以下是可能的输出示例:
Disk /dev/sda: 238.5 GiB, 256060514304 bytes, 500118192 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disklabel type: gpt
Disk identifier: 2BD93B9C-191C-4048-8762-328CDEE4701D
Device Start End Sectors Size Type
/dev/sda1 2048 419434495 419432448 200.1G Linux filesystem
/dev/sda2 419434496 500117503 80683008 38.5G Linux swap
Disk /dev/sdb: 1.8 TiB, 2000398934016 bytes, 3907029168 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
上述输出中,Device列显示的是分区设备的路径,Start和End列显示的是分区的起始和结束扇区,Sectors列显示的是扇区数量,Size列显示的是分区的大小。
3. 查看文件系统类型
要查看文件系统的类型,可以使用lsblk
命令。该命令将显示系统中所有块设备的信息,包括文件系统类型。
lsblk
以下是可能的输出示例:
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sda 8:0 0 238.5G 0 disk
|-sda1 8:1 0 200.1G 0 part /
|-sda2 8:2 0 38.5G 0 part [SWAP]
sdb 8:16 0 1.8T 0 disk
上述输出中,TYPE列显示的是文件系统的类型,MOUNTPOINT列显示的是文件系统的挂载点。
4. 查看文件系统的磁盘空间使用情况
要查看文件系统的磁盘空间使用情况,可以使用du
命令。该命令将显示指定路径下各个子目录和文件的磁盘空间使用情况。
du -h /path/to/directory
上述命令中的-h
参数用于以易读的方式显示磁盘空间的大小。
以下是可能的输出示例:
12K /path/to/directory/subdirectory1
8.0K /path/to/directory/subdirectory2
2.0M /path/to/directory/file1.txt
4.0M /path/to/directory/file2.txt
上述输出中,SIZE列显示的是各个子目录和文件的磁盘空间使用情况。
总结
本文介绍了一些常用的方法和命令,帮助您在Linux系统中查看文件系统的信息。通过这些命令,您可以了解到已挂载的文件系统、磁盘分区及文件系统类型等相关信息,以及文件系统的磁盘空间使用情况,有助于您更好地管理和维护系统。